Standard Shipping Vessel (SSV) Forger is in orbit around Ossirius Minor, awaiting its latest cargo delivery. Pilot and captain, Don Creighton, is the only person on board.
When the planet-side delivery vessel turns out to be an Ossirian intelligence ship, Creighton gets curious...and discovers his cargo isn't at all what he expected. Someone is out to get him; but who is it? And why? Is it because he recently became part-owner of the Forger?
The Shareholder, a five-thousand word short story, weaves a tense Science Fiction tale of intrigue and suspense as Creighton fights to save his ship, his life and his future.
Michael Dunne is an author, proofreader, editor and freelance writer.
Drawn from more than ten years living and working in the Middle East, The Fire of Iblis- first in a series of Arabian-themed dark fantasies, is available in the Someone Wicked anthology. Other published works include the classic fantasy short A Fool Indeed and the science fiction thriller The Shareholder.
Michael is hard at work on the novel Night's Edge and the sequel Dawn's Light- the first two books in his New Kingdoms fantasy trilogy.
A second dark Arabian fantasy short, Night of the Assassins is also underway, along with the Gothic fantasy novella Villainy.
A member of the Written Remains Writers Guild in Delaware, Mike currently lives in North Alabama with his wife Nance and their white German Shepherd, Abby.
